04.08.03 – ADJ – Dependent children of full age in school

Since dependent children of full age are not eligible for family allowance, adjustments are provided to cover their basic needs.

 

The different adjustments available are:

 

  • adjustment for child of full age at the general secondary level (see chapter 8 : Regular schooling allowance);

 

  • supplementary adjustment for handicapped child of full age at the general secondary level;

 

  • adjustment for child of full age at the vocational secondary or postsecondary level;

 

  • supplementary adjustment for child of full age at the vocational secondary or postsecondary level, and residing with the parents.
